I am hoping to start a midwifery course in September. This will be my second degree and i wanted to know if my A-level results that i gained over 10 years ago will be added to my ucas points? I have completed a access to heath course in midwifery and i have worked out i am 2 points shy of the minimum tariff points needed, if my A-levels are included then i know i will have enough points to meet the entry requirements.
I hope this makes sense?
It isnt likely they will add both together. The access course is where you were expected to gain your points.
